Python环境:

安装Python:

  pyrhon安装在os上,执行操作:写一个文件,文件中按照python的规则写,将文件交给python软件,读取文件的内容,然后进行转换和执行,最终获取结果。

  windows:

1、下载安装包https://www.python.org/downloads/
2、安装默认安装路径:C:\python27
3、配置环境变量【右键计算机】--》【属性】--》【高级系统设置】--》【高级】--》       【环境变量】--》【在第二个内容框中找到 变量名为Path 的一行,双击】 --> 【Python安装目录追加到变值值中,用 ; 分割】如:原来的值;C:\python27,切记前面有分号

  linux:

无需安装,原装Python环境ps:如果自带2.6,请更新至2.7

更新Python

 windows:

卸载重装即可 

 linux:

        Linux的yum依赖自带Python,为防止错误,此处更新其实就是再安装一个Python

查看默认Python版本
python -V1、安装gcc,用于编译Python源码yum install gcc
2、下载源码包,https://www.python.org/ftp/python/
3、解压并进入源码文件
4、编译安装./configuremake allmake install
5、查看版本/usr/local/bin/python2.7 -V
6、修改默认Python版本mv /usr/bin/python /usr/bin/python2.6ln -s /usr/local/bin/python2.7 /usr/bin/python
7、防止yum执行异常,修改yum使用的Python版本vi /usr/bin/yum将头部 #!/usr/bin/python 修改为 #!/usr/bin/python2.6

Python入门:

a. Python基础- 基础1、第一句python- 后缀名可以是任意?- 导入模块时,如果不是.py文件==> 以后文件后缀名是.py2、两种执行方式- python解释器 py文件的路径-python 进入解释器实时输入并获取到执行结果3、解释器路径#!/usr/bin/env python4、编码# -*- coding:utf8 -*-ASCII   00000000Unicode 00000000 00000000utf8    能用多少表示就用多少表示总结:python3无需关注编码,python2每个文件中只要出现中文,头部必须加 (# -*- coding:utf8 -*-)  5、执行一个操作提醒用户输入:用户和密码获取用户名和密码,检测:用户名:root,密码:123456正确:登陆成功错误:登录失败a.input的用法:永远等待,知道用户输入了值,就会将输入的值赋值给一个东西6、变量名- 字母- 数字- 下划线特例:1、不能用数字开头 2、不能是关键字3、最好不要和python内置的东西重复。Pycharm编程  ***补充:1、变量名最好有意义一点2、单词与单词之间用下划线_分隔7、条件语句if 条件:print('语句1')else:print('语句2')print('语句3')inp = input('请输入:')if inp == "aaa":print('1111')elif inp == 'bbb':print('2222')elif inp == 'ccc':print('3333')else:print('4444')8、字符串(引号)name="....."- 加法n1 = 'alex'n2 = 'sb'n3 ='db'n3 = n1 + n2 +n3- 乘法n1 = "alex"n2 = n1 * 10- 数字age = 13a1 = 10a2 = 20加法:a3 = a1 + a2减法:a3 = a1 - a2乘法:a3 = a1 * a2除法:a3 = 100 / 10次方运算:a3 = 4**4取模/取余:a3 = 39 % 8    9、循环- 死循环import timewhile 1==1:print('ok',time.time())练习题:1、使用while循环输入 1 2 3 4 5 6  8 9 102、求1-100的所有数的和3、输出1-100内的所有奇数4、输出1-100内的所有偶数5、求1-2+3-4+5...99的所有数的和6、用户登录(三次机会重试)

  

转载于:https://www.cnblogs.com/JohnEricCheng/p/9264396.html

Python开发:初识Python相关推荐

  1. 初识python 视频_#python day02 初识python 学习视频来源于 太白金星

    #python day02 初识python 学习视频来源于 太白金星 ''' 知识点:安装PyCharm''' # 设置鼠标条件字体大小:file ->settings # 搜索mouse E ...

  2. Python练习 | 初识Python、数据类型、基本语句

    博主github:https://github.com/MichaelBeechan 博主CSDN:https://blog.csdn.net/u011344545 ***************** ...

  3. 学python开发-天津python培训机构多少钱

    为什么学Python 人工智能已经上升到国家发展战略,机器学习和深度学习这些词汇大量的出现在网络流行语中,人脸识别以及自动驾驶已经在现实中开始引用了,某种意义上人工智能好像走在我们的生活了,我们身处在 ...

  4. python 09day --初识python

    今天主要学习内容: 一 .python简介: 1)python的创始人为吉多·范罗苏姆(Guido van Rossum).1989年的圣诞节期间,吉多·范罗苏姆为了在阿姆斯特丹打发时间,决心开发一个 ...

  5. windows搭建python开发环境方法_04 Windows下搭建 Python 开发环境 - Python 入门教程

    前面两个小节中我们已经学习了在 MacOS 和 Ubuntu 中安装 Python 的开发环境.当然,作为用户基数最多的 Windows 操作系统,我们当然不会忘记,这节课我们就来学习下如何在 Win ...

  6. 【Python开发】Python 适合大数据量的处理吗?

    Python 适合大数据量的处理吗? python 能处理数据库中百万行级的数据吗? 处理大规模数据时有那些常用的python库,他们有什么优缺点?适用范围如何? 需要澄清两点之后才可以比较全面的看这 ...

  7. linux python开发identifier,python程序设计 浙大版

    1.1 计算机基础 1.1.1 计算机特点 1,运算速度快 2,计算精确度高 3,具有存储和罗逻辑判断能力 4,具有自动控制能力 1.1.2 计算机常用设置及编码 1,二进制数 2,二进制数制与其他数 ...

  8. msc.marc的Python开发,MscMarc,python,2

    文章目录 Msc.Marc的python开发#2 开发目的 流程图 整体结构 单元结构 应用实例 Msc.Marc的python开发#2 今天接着上一篇的文章介绍.上一篇说到,利用Msc.Marc的p ...

  9. python开发实例-python开发案例

    广告关闭 2017年12月,云+社区对外发布,从最开始的技术博客到现在拥有多个社区产品.未来,我们一起乘风破浪,创造无限可能. gitee.com52itstylepythonblobmasterda ...

  10. python开篇——初识python

    什么是python Python是一种广泛使用的解释型.高级和通用的编程语言.Python由荷兰数学和计算机科学研究学会的Guido van Rossum创造,第一版发布于1991年,它是ABC语言的 ...

最新文章

  1. helper.js(20170612)
  2. 架构师书单 2nd Edition
  3. Java集合容器全面分析
  4. CommonCollection1反序列化链学习
  5. 常见特征检测算法介绍
  6. linux杀死vi进程,Linux下关闭所有终端的方法(killall和kill大全)
  7. linux容器安装crontab
  8. 3D Max 渲染和渲染农场渲染经常会出现白点?网渲和本地通用解决~
  9. 编译原理 —— 四元式和三地址代码
  10. 孙子兵法——精华摘录
  11. oracle 的keep用法及partition
  12. Android开源库集锦 + Android场景桌面(一) 转自way
  13. 读《软件测试经典教程》有感
  14. csol怎么设置屏蔽服务器信息,谁知道反恐精英OL的控制台怎么调? -反恐精英锤子宏设置...
  15. 如何完美解决catia出现-运行异常,单击“确定终止”-问题
  16. 关于微服务架构业务思考
  17. 北京国家计算机四级网络工程师,关于国家计算机四级网络工程师的介绍
  18. 什么是分布式系统!以及分布式系统架构的优缺点
  19. 计算机学测打多少字,速度测试,一分钟能打多少字?
  20. FHE学习笔记 #2 多项式环

热门文章

  1. docker-compose安装mongodb
  2. Dockerfile 之 ARG指令详解及示例
  3. linux ps查看进程命令
  4. maven版本控制实战
  5. kibana操作elasticsearch:match匹配查询(and关系)
  6. kibana操作elasticsearch:新增数据(自定义id)
  7. @ConfigurationProperties使用时几个常见误区
  8. micopython 18b20_micropython typboaed v202连接DS18B20测温小实验
  9. GitLab添加SSH Keys并连接(windows)
  10. redis 分布式锁 看门狗_漫谈分布式锁之Redis实现